Document that in order to use chef_vault_secret, the client must be an admin #46

Open hh opened 8 years ago

hh commented 8 years ago

admins is a required attribute: https://github.com/chef-cookbooks/chef-vault/blob/master/libraries/chef_vault_secret.rb#L38

However I haven't found a way to configure chef to allow clients to read user pubic keys without providing full admin access:

You can do the following to read clients:

knife acl add client 'node_for_chef_vault_secret_creation' container clients read

But the only way to get them to read users is to give the node full admin privs:

knife group add client 'node_for_chef_vault_secret_creation' group admins

We should document this, and maybe look at creating a ticket around allowing access to public keys. Github does it by default to the entire world: https://github.com/hh.keys

hh commented 8 years ago

Note that trying to add a client to the admin group via the manage.chef.io results in an error, you must do it via knife-acl / knife group add
